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for United States Bowling Congress Inc showing financial trends over 14 years of public records:

Over 14 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2024), United States Bowling Congress Inc's revenue has declined by 19.5%, moving from $51K to $41K. Total assets decreased by 6.5% over the same period, from $104K to $97K. Total functional expenses fell by 34.1%, from $55K to $36K. In its most recent filing year (2024), United States Bowling Congress Inc reported a surplus of $5K,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$4K in liabilities against $97K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 3.8%), resulting in net assets of $94K.

Data Sources and Methodology

This transparency report for United States Bowling Congress Inc is generated by NonprofitSpending's AI analysis engine. The data is sourced from publicly available IRS 990 filings accessed through the ProPublica Nonprofit Explorer API and IRS electronic filing records. The Mission Score, spending breakdown, and other analytical insights are produced by artificial intelligence and should be used as one of multiple factors when evaluating a nonprofit organization.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
